Group 1 - The Chinese government is willing to enhance communication and cooperation with all parties, continuously optimizing licensing processes and actively applying general licensing measures to facilitate compliant trade of export-controlled items [1] - The spokesperson emphasized that rare earth elements have significant dual-use properties, and China conducts licensing reviews according to laws and regulations, granting licenses for applications that meet the criteria [1] - The Chinese government aims to ensure the stability and security of global industrial and supply chains through these measures [1] Group 2 - In response to issues related to Anshi Semiconductor, the Chinese government has approved export license applications from Chinese exporters and granted exemptions for eligible exports, aiming to restore supply from Anshi Semiconductor [2] - The spokesperson expressed hope that the Netherlands would adopt a responsible attitude and stop interfering in corporate affairs to find constructive solutions to the Anshi Semiconductor issue [2] - The Chinese government has released information regarding the outcomes of the China-U.S. economic and trade consultations, which include agreements on fentanyl tariffs, enforcement cooperation, agricultural trade, and adjustments to tariffs [2] Group 3 - The Chinese government is actively promoting the process of joining the Comprehensive and Progressive Agreement for Trans-Pacific Partnership (CPTPP) [3] - Joining the CPTPP is seen as a way for China to play a greater role in maintaining multilateralism and free trade amid significant challenges from unilateralism and protectionism [3]
